From SANDRA MWILAIn Marrakech, –
COACH Bruce Mwape has warned his players to guard against complacency after the 6-0 win over Phoenix FC in a practice match ahead of the Morocco 2022 Women’s Africa Cup of Nations (WAFCON) finals.
While impressed with the encouraging scoreline, Mwape says the players should not relax because the competition would be a different ball game with stronger opponents.
Mwape said in an interview here that the team still had a lot of work to be done before the WAFCON Group B opening game against Cameroon on July 3.
“The girls played well in the sense that they created a number of scoring chances. In-fact, in today’s (Saturday) game, we could have scored more than 10 goals. The six was not enough looking at the chances we created in the first and second half,” Mwape said.
